How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Central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Central Park Studio Apartments | $1,011 | $600 | $1,399 |
| Central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$973 | $480 | $1,699 |
| Central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,258 | $480 | $2,500 |
| Central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,276 | $950 | $1,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Central Park
How much are Studio apartments in Central Park?
There are currently 25 Studio Apartments in Central Park with rent ranges from $600 to $1,399 with an average price of $1,011.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Central Park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Central Park ranges from $480 to $1,699 with an average monthly rent of $973.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Central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Central Park range from $480 to $2,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,258.
How expensive are Central Park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Central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$950 to $1,700 - averaging $1,276 for the location.
